Testicular Cancer Diet: Improving Quality of Life


When it comes to testicular cancer, a healthy diet plays a crucial role in supporting overall well-being and enhancing the quality of life for individuals undergoing treatment. While there is no specific diet that can cure or treat testicular cancer, adopting certain dietary practices can help manage symptoms, boost energy levels, and support the body's healing process.



The Importance of a Balanced Diet


A balanced diet is essential for individuals with testicular cancer as it provides the necessary nutrients to maintain strength, support the immune system, and aid in recovery. Here are some key components to consider:



1. Nutrient-Dense Foods


Focus on consuming a variety of nutrient-dense foods that provide essential vitamins, minerals, and antioxidants. Include plenty of fresh fruits, vegetables, whole grains, lean proteins, and healthy fats in your diet. These foods can help strengthen the immune system and promote overall health.



2. Antioxidant-Rich Foods


Antioxidants are known for their ability to protect cells from damage caused by free radicals. Including foods rich in antioxidants, such as berries, leafy greens, nuts, and seeds, can help reduce inflammation and support the body's natural defense mechanisms.



3. Hydration


Staying hydrated is crucial for overall health and well-being. Adequate hydration helps flush out toxins, supports digestion, and maintains optimal bodily functions. Aim to drink plenty of water throughout the day and limit the consumption of sugary beverages.



Managing Side Effects


Testicular cancer treatments, such as chemotherapy and radiation therapy, often come with side effects that can impact appetite, digestion, and overall well-being. Here are some dietary considerations to manage common side effects:



1. Nausea and Vomiting


During treatment, individuals may experience nausea and vomiting. To alleviate these symptoms, try eating smaller, frequent meals throughout the day. Opt for bland, easily digestible foods such as crackers, toast, rice, and bananas. Ginger, either in tea or as a supplement, may also help reduce nausea.



2. Taste Changes


Chemotherapy can alter taste buds, leading to changes in food preferences. Experiment with different flavors and textures to find foods that are more appealing. Adding herbs, spices, and marinades can enhance the taste of meals. Cold or frozen foods may also be more tolerable for some individuals.



3. Fatigue and Weakness


Testicular cancer and its treatments can cause fatigue and weakness. To combat these symptoms, focus on consuming foods that provide sustained energy. Include complex carbohydrates like whole grains, legumes, and starchy vegetables. Additionally, ensure an adequate intake of lean proteins, such as poultry, fish, tofu, and beans, to support muscle strength.



Additional Considerations


While diet plays a significant role in managing testicular cancer, it is important to consult with a healthcare professional or a registered dietitian who specializes in oncology nutrition. They can provide personalized guidance based on individual needs and treatment plans. Here are a few additional considerations:



1. Caloric Intake


Individuals undergoing treatment may require additional calories to meet their energy needs. A healthcare professional can help determine the appropriate caloric intake based on factors such as age, weight, activity level, and treatment regimen.



2. Food Safety


During cancer treatment, the immune system may be compromised, making individuals more susceptible to infections. It is crucial to practice proper food safety measures, such as washing hands, cooking foods thoroughly, and avoiding raw or undercooked foods.



3. Emotional Support


Dealing with testicular cancer can be emotionally challenging. It is important to seek emotional support from loved ones, support groups, or mental health professionals. Emotional well-being can positively impact dietary choices and overall quality of life.



Remember, a healthy diet alone cannot cure testicular cancer, but it can significantly improve the quality of life for individuals undergoing treatment. Prioritize a balanced diet, manage side effects, and seek professional guidance to ensure optimal nutrition during this challenging time.
